FEARS OF WAR
Against the Locust Horde, you’ll need everything in your arsenal. The bird-like Kryll attack only in the dark: step into a shadow, and they’ll swoop in and rip you to shreds. The unholy guttural shriek of the monkey-like Wretches will haunt you, and fighting a terrifying Berserker — which can smell and hear you but not see you — forces you to deny all your finely honed gamer instincts: move slowly, don’t go in with guns blazing, and don’t count on a hot turkey dinner to appear on the ground if you need help. Monster attacks offer many shocking moments, but the game has little in the way of true tension: they’re mostly guy-in-a-mask-jumps-out-at-you kind of freakouts.
The horror-movie vibe crosses over to the orchestral soundtrack, which subtly mixes a spooky score with the soaring strains you’d find in an action flick — perfect for Gears’ meaty blend of those two genres. You’ll also hear lots of grunts and growls, but keep your ear tuned for some excellent dialogue from the boys in Delta Squad. There’s some priceless banter, bolstered by strong voice-over performances. Bitchy Baird is entertaining even as he whines, and ex–pro athlete/comic relief Cole steals every scene he’s in.

LOOKING FOR CLUES
If we have any complaint with Gears of War, it’s this: While Halo may be drowning in its deep lore, Gears seems to just doggy-paddle. Dom mentions offhandedly that he’s looking for someone, but we never find out who or why. Fenix’s trial is recalled as “a sham” — how come? We know some of the Locust conflict revolves around the gooey underground power source Imulsion — do they fight to reclaim what was taken by the arrogant “groundwalkers”? Maybe we’re not supposed to know — maybe Gears is a post-9/11 fable, where devastating attacks from unknown enemies can happen instantly without comfortable logic to explain them away. But the intentional tease of incomplete information begs a question: Is Gears of War subtle, multilayered art...or just a victim of lousy storytelling?
The single-player campaign — which absolutely will not be spoiled here! — should take about 12 hours on Hardcore and a few hours less on Casual, but even designer Cliff Bleszinski (see sidebar) admits that Insane difficulty is basically built for cooperative play. Whether you choose to tromp through the ruins of Sera with a friend (online or split-screen) or rally pals for a four-on-four fracas, Gears of War’s multiplayer options will light up Live from now on. Warzone offers team deathmatch, while Execution mode requires that you finish off enemies with a head-smashing, X-button curb-stomp (though a friendly teammate can revive them with the same button if they reach their comrade first).
Assassination challenges each team to keep their leader safe — but only the chief can pick up the best weapons. (This goes back to the chess analogy: If you have a king and pawns, guess who’s expendable?) The 10 maps are just as detailed and rich as the campaign environments; our favorites include a fuel depot, a cemetery/mausoleum, and a series of bridges over a canal. All the rhythmic rules of engagement from the campaign apply in versus games; Halo players who can’t downshift will run-and-gun directly into deft sidesteps and melee strikes. Combat evolved, indeed.

WHAT LIES BENEATH
Though Gears of War’s story poses more questions than it answers, that shouldn’t distract you from delving into the game’s weighty and rewarding mechanics: the deeper you dig, the more satisfying the gameplay becomes. And who knew those flashy graphics, which are easily the best that 360 has mustered yet, would just be the icing on top? From the deliberate combat pacing to Sera’s ruined surface to grizzled hero Marcus Fenix himself, one thing remains true throughout the brilliant Gears of War: It’s what’s inside that counts.
